WebDec 22, 2024 · Nonetheless, the minimum tank size would be a 20-gallon tank, letting you keep seven Cory catfish maximum. Opting for a 30-gallon or more tank size would be better if you want an increased community of fishes. Tank Setup Corydoras spend most of their time resting or scavenging at the bottom layer. WebSo, you should not keep other cory catfish in a 10-gallon tank because they are larger and need more space to live comfortably. A 20-gallon tank is ideal for your catfish as you can keep 6-8 cory catfish together in a 20-gallon tank. Consider providing one gallon of water per one inch of fish to ensure enough space for them. WebFeb 15, 2024 · Small species like pygmy Corydoras and tail-spot cory catfish can be housed in a 10-gallon tank, but bigger species need a > 20-gallon tank to thrive. Generally, cory catfish should be housed in a well-planted tank with a rounded substrate or sand. This prevents their barbels from eroding. Betta fish information

WebFeb 15, 2024 · The minimum tank size for cory catfish is 20 gallons. Some smaller species can be kept in 10-gallon tanks, but common types like albino cory catfish need 20 gallons to be housed in a group of 6. ...
